ObjectStateManager 不包含具有对“Model”类型的对象的引用的 ObjectStateEntry
2013-01-11 11:58
936 查看
由于DAL层的类是别人写的,传进来的实体对象名是“model”,using里面获取到的model的名字是“oldModel”,在hrmis.ObjectStateManager.ChangeObjectState(oldModel, System.Data.EntityState.Modified);的代码里,应该是将获取的实体作为一个参数,结果由于名字的类似,导致用成了“oldModel”这个对象传入。
由此,引发了一场小小血案。
相关帮助文章:
如何在Entity Framework里进行对象传递更新。
http://bbs.csdn.net/topics/320065244
ADO.NET Entity Framework学习笔记(3)ObjectContext对象
/article/5993487.html
由此,引发了一场小小血案。
相关帮助文章:
如何在Entity Framework里进行对象传递更新。
http://bbs.csdn.net/topics/320065244
ADO.NET Entity Framework学习笔记(3)ObjectContext对象
/article/5993487.html
相关文章推荐
- ObjectStateManager 不包含具有对“Model”类型的对象的引用的 ObjectStateEntry
- objectstatemanager 中已存在具有同一键的对象。objectstatemanager 无法跟踪具有相同键的多个对象。
- Entity Framework中编辑时错误ObjectStateManager 中已存在具有同一键的对象
- 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- 调试Bug: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象。
- 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- Entity Framework中编辑时错误ObjectStateManager 中已存在具有同一键的对象
- EF 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- MVC EF 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象。
- Entity Framework5.0运行时错误ObjectStateManager 中已存在具有同一键的对象
- Entity Framework中编辑时错误ObjectStateManager 中已存在具有同一键的对象
- EF ASP.NET MVC 更新出错:ObjectStateManager中已存在具有同一键的对象
- EF ObjectStateManager无法跟踪具有相同键的多个对象
- 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- EF 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- Entity Framework中编辑时错误ObjectStateManager 中已存在具有同一键的对象
- “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象。”解决方法
- ASP.NET MVC3更新出错:ObjectStateManager中已存在具有同一键的对象
- 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象
- 针对【ObjectStateManager 中已存在具有同一键的对象。ObjectStateManager 无法跟踪具有相同键的多个对象。】的解决方案